Understanding DivX Encoding: A Comprehensive Overview
DivX Encoding, often simply referred to as DivX, is a video compression technology designed for high-quality playback while minimizing file size. It’s an advanced codec that allows users to enjoy smooth and seamless video content on various devices, regardless of their compatibility. The encoding process involves sophisticated algorithms that analyse and compress video data efficiently, preserving critical details like colour, contrast, and texture.
This technology has gained popularity for its ability to offer excellent visual quality even with smaller file sizes. It’s widely supported by media players and devices, making it a versatile choice for sharing and streaming videos.
